Dave Matthews Band: A Cultural Phenomenon in West Palm Beach
Dave Matthews Band is a renowned ensemble that has carved a niche in the music industry with its unique blend of jam rock, progressive rock, folk rock, and jazz fusion. Formed in 1991 in Charlottesville, Virginia, the band has garnered a reputation for its eclectic sound and improvisational live performances. With over 24 million tickets sold and a legacy that includes ten studio albums, they are celebrated as one of the most influential touring acts of the millennium. Their recent induction into the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ame in 2024 further solidifies their cultural relevance.
The band's latest album, Walk Around the Moon, released on May 19, 2023, showcases their continued evolution. Featuring key tracks such as "Madman's Eyes," "Walk Around the Moon," and "The Ocean and the Butterfly," this album reflects their artistic journey during the pandemic. Fans can expect to hear beloved catalog staples like "Ants Marching," "Crash Into Me," and "Grey Street" during live performances, which are known for their dynamic energy and extended improvisational segments.
